I have no idea what they had in mind when writing the song; but I know the story of Anne Boleyn like I know my own. Anne was a commoner in love with a man called Henry Percy, and it was thought they were to get married. There is a theory that their romance was broken up by the married King Henry VIII, who was in love with her. A distraught Anne was more or less forced into a romance with Henry, and he began to seek a divorce, which eventually led to the breaking with the Catholic church, and they got married. The marraige was rocky, they were two turbulent personalites who were extremely intense. Henry VIII wanted a son, and Anne only had a daughter, plus her liberal ideas for the kingdom proved to be dangerous for some of Henry's friends. They accused her of adultery with 5 men which she was almost certainly not guilty of, and her former lover Henry Percy was on the trial that convicted her(he passed out as they read the verdict). She was beheaded, and her daughter eventually became Queen Elizabeth I(the "Virgin Queen"). The song fits in with Henry VIII vainly ripping the two young lovers apart and claiming Anne as his own, along with the alleged protests of Henry Percy. "rip him out of history" certainly would refer to Percy, as he was more or less eliminated from the record, and more or less drank himself to death after Anne's execution.
